Another beautiful work by writer Farhat Ishtiaq. The story was gripping from start to end. Loved Adnan Siddiqui for carrying the entire drama on his shoulder. He has pulled it off so well. The end was just so very romantic and just right. The OST sung by Nida Arab and Adeeb, loved it. Have already watched this drama twice in two days and play the OST every single day. A must watch for all romantic viewers.

i loved the story, the characters and everything in between. They way the portrayed almas as a stepmother, showed taufiq and aimen's mother as normal human being, not stretched to be super amazing with tragic stories. Then the relationship between sahir and Aimen. Ofcourse haidar and aimen together were amazing. It broke stereotypes of all young girls being fools and immature and also of the fact that all older men misuse or exploit women. It was a simple show with many layers to it that added amazing depth.
